1. Materials

Materials choice considerably influences utility pole prices. Totally different supplies supply various lifespans, upkeep necessities, and upfront bills, all of which contribute to the overall price of possession.

  • Wooden

    Historically the most typical alternative, wooden affords preliminary cost-effectiveness. Species like Southern Yellow Pine are pressure-treated for longevity, combating decay and bug infestation. Nevertheless, wooden requires common inspections and extra frequent alternative in comparison with different supplies, doubtlessly rising long-term prices.

  • Metal

    Metal poles present higher energy and sturdiness than wooden, withstanding increased wind hundreds and requiring much less frequent alternative. Whereas the preliminary funding is increased, the prolonged lifespan and decreased upkeep can offset the upfront price over time. Corrosion safety is a vital consideration, including to the general expense.

  • Concrete

    Concrete poles supply distinctive longevity and resistance to environmental components. Their important weight requires specialised set up tools, impacting preliminary prices. Whereas upkeep wants are minimal, transportation could be costly as a result of weight.

  • Composite

    Composite poles, usually consisting of fiberglass bolstered with polymers, mix the light-weight benefits of wooden with the sturdiness of metal and concrete. These poles supply wonderful resistance to rot, bugs, and weathering, however come at a premium worth level.

The selection of fabric straight impacts not solely the preliminary buy worth but in addition long-term bills associated to upkeep, lifespan, and alternative. Cautious consideration of those components is essential for optimizing infrastructure investments and guaranteeing long-term cost-effectiveness.

3. Remedy

Remedy processes straight influence the lifespan and total price of a utility pole. Whereas including to the preliminary expense, remedies improve sturdiness and resistance to environmental components, doubtlessly lowering long-term upkeep and alternative prices. Understanding the assorted remedy choices and their related prices is important for knowledgeable decision-making.

  • Wooden Preservation

    Wooden poles generally bear strain remedy with preservatives like chromated copper arsenate (CCA) or ammoniacal copper zinc arsenate (ACZA) to guard towards insect injury and decay. This course of considerably extends the lifespan of wood poles, lowering the frequency of alternative and related prices. The kind of preservative used and the depth of penetration affect the remedy price and the general effectiveness. Selecting a more practical remedy, whereas doubtlessly costlier initially, can result in long-term financial savings by minimizing future upkeep and alternative wants.

  • Metal Coatings

    Metal poles are sometimes galvanized or coated with specialised paints to forestall corrosion. Galvanization, a technique of making use of a protecting zinc coating, offers long-term corrosion resistance, rising the lifespan of the pole and lowering upkeep necessities. Specialised paints supply comparable safety and could be tailor-made to particular environmental circumstances, although they might require periodic reapplication. The price of these protecting measures provides to the preliminary expense of metal poles, however contributes considerably to their long-term cost-effectiveness by stopping untimely failure on account of rust.

  • Concrete Components

    Concrete poles could incorporate components to boost energy, sturdiness, and resistance to particular environmental components. As an example, air-entraining brokers improve freeze-thaw resistance, essential in colder climates. Whereas these components add to the preliminary materials price, they’ll considerably prolong the lifespan of concrete poles and scale back upkeep wants, contributing to long-term price financial savings. The precise components required depend upon the anticipated environmental circumstances and cargo necessities.

  • Hearth Retardants

    In areas vulnerable to wildfires, making use of fire-retardant coatings to wood poles can improve security and scale back the chance of ignition. Whereas including to the preliminary price, fire-retardant remedies can decrease the chance of widespread injury and expensive replacements within the occasion of a hearth. The extent of fireside safety required and the particular remedy used affect the general price.

The selection of remedy straight influences the general price of a utility pole. Whereas untreated poles would possibly supply decrease upfront prices, they’re extra prone to environmental injury, requiring extra frequent alternative and doubtlessly incurring increased long-term bills. Investing in acceptable remedies, although initially costlier, can considerably prolong the lifespan of a pole, decrease upkeep wants, and scale back the general price of possession over time.

Query 1: What’s the typical lifespan of a utility pole?

Lifespan varies considerably relying on the fabric. Wood poles usually final 30-40 years, whereas metal and concrete poles can final 70 years or extra. Composite poles supply lifespans corresponding to or exceeding these of metal and concrete.

Query 2: Does the associated fee embody set up?

Usually, the quoted worth for a utility pole covers solely the fabric and supply. Set up prices, which embody labor, tools, and allowing, are often separate.

Query 3: Are there any authorities incentives for utilizing particular pole supplies?

Incentives fluctuate by area and could also be obtainable for utilizing sustainable supplies or implementing energy-efficient applied sciences. Consulting native laws and utility suppliers is advisable.

Query 4: How are utility pole prices estimated for large-scale tasks?

Massive-scale tasks contain detailed price estimations contemplating materials portions, transportation logistics, set up complexity, and prevailing market circumstances. Skilled price estimators usually make the most of specialised software program and trade knowledge for correct projections.

Query 5: What components contribute to the upper price of metal and concrete poles in comparison with wood poles?

Metal and concrete poles, whereas costlier initially, supply higher longevity, require much less frequent upkeep, and face up to harsher environmental circumstances. These components contribute to their increased upfront price however doubtlessly decrease long-term bills.

Query 6: How do environmental laws influence utility pole prices?

Environmental laws affect materials selections, remedy processes, and disposal strategies. Laws relating to wooden preservatives, for instance, can influence price. Adhering to environmental requirements usually provides to venture bills however contributes to sustainability.
